Specifications
Size | 1 Plate Kit, 2 Plate Kit, 5 Plate Kit |
---|---|
Species | Mouse |
Accession Number | P48298 |
Gene Id | 20292 |
Gene Symbols | CCL11|SCYA11 |
Protein Name / Synonyms | Eotaxin (C-C motif chemokine 11) (Eosinophil chemotactic protein) (Small-inducible cytokine A11) |
Quantitative/Semi-Quantitative | Quantitative |
Specificity | This ELISA kit shows no cross-reactivity with any of the cytokines tested: Mouse CD30, L CD30, T CD40, CRG-2, CTACK, CXCL16, Eotaxin-2, Fas Ligand, Fractalkine, GCSF, GM-CFS, IFN- gamma, IGFBP-3, IGFBP-5, IGFBP-6, IL-1 alpha, IL-1 beta, IL-2, IL-3, IL-3 Rb, IL-4, IL-5, IL-6, IL-9, IL-10, IL-12 p40/p70, IL-12 p70, IL-13, IL-17, KC, Leptin R, LEPTIN(OB), LIX, L-Selectin, Lymphotactin, MCP-1, MCP-5, M-CSF, MIG, MIP-1 alpha, MIP-1 gamma, MIP-2, MIP-3 beta, MIP-3 alpha, PF-4, P-Selectin, RANTES, SCF, SDF-1 alpha, TARC, TCA-3, TECK, TIMP-1, TNF-alpha, TNF RI, TNF RII, TPO, VCAM-1, VEGF) |
Compatible Sample Types | Cell Culture Supernatants, Plasma, Serum |
Solid Support | 96-well Microplate |
Method Of Detection | Colorimetric |
Design Principle | Sandwich-based |
Sensitivity | 1 pg/ml Need more sensitivity? Check out the new BIQ-ELISAâ„¢ kit for this target. Still not enough? Then your answer is our Ultrasensitive Biomarker Testing Service powered by Simoa™ technology. |
Detection Range | 1 pg/ml - 100 pg/ml |
Recommended Dilution (Serum/Plasma) | 10 - 100 fold |
